Level 4 vs. Level 5 — which does your Albany home need?

Level 4 is the right choice for most Albany walls

Level 4 — taped joints, three coats, sanded smooth — is the standard for most interior walls painted in eggshell or satin. It is what your Albany home should have been delivered at possession. If you are painting in a standard sheen and your lighting is normal, Level 4 is what you need.

When Level 5 is worth the upgrade in Albany

Level 5 adds a full skim coat over the entire wall surface — not just the joints — so the wall is one uniform texture. It matters in Albany rooms with large windows where light rakes across the surface, open-concept main floors, and rooms taking flat or semi-gloss paint. Our Athlone, Baranow, Baturyn taping and mudding process, step by step

Tape every seam

In Athlone, Baranow, Baturyn we tape all seams and corners first, bedding the tape so it does not bubble or crack later.

Coats, drying time and sanding

We apply mud in coats with full drying time between each, sanding flat and feathering the edges well past the seam, then check under raking light before we call it done.

Post-possession Level 4 upgrades in Albany

Albany is one of the newer communities in the area and homeowners call us within the first year of possession regularly. Builder specification calls for Level 4 but the delivery is often Level 2 or 3. We confirm what was delivered, scope the rooms that matter most and bring the finish to what Level 4 actually looks like — joints invisible under paint, no ridges in raking light.
